Aloo Sev Chaat
A savoury snack with potatoes, crunchy sev and tangy chaat masala.
Instructions
- Boil the potatoes in a pan of salted water, drain and leave to cool.
- Finely dice the onion, squeeze the lemon juice over it, and add a pinch of salt and sugar. Mix well and leave to sit for a minimum of 10 minutes.
- Cut the potatoes into bite-sized chunks, then mix with the onion, fresh coriander and chaat masala (this has quite a strong flavour so try adding 1 tsp first and add more if needed).
- Mix through the sev just before serving (otherwise it will go soggy) and serve at room temperature.
"This is one of my favourite snacks to make. I like to finish it off with tamarind chutney (thinned down with a little water) and yoghurt. If you have leftover potatoes (I always make too many!) it can be rustled up in no time, but even made from scratch it's quick. I like to make the potato mixture and then portion it off, mixing in small amounts of sev as and when snack time calls!" - Ian
